Distended Topologically Massive Electrodynamics

Deser, S. ORCID icon

Abstract

We extend topologically massive electrodynamics, both by adding a higher derivative action to cast the entire three-term model in Chern-Simons (CS) form, and by embedding it in an AdS background. It can then be written as the sum of two CS terms, one of which vanishes at the "chiral" point, in analogy with its gravitational topologically massive counterpart. Separately we treat pure CS electrodynamics plus Einstein gravity interacting with point sources. The gravity/vector field equations decouple; their solutions are the familiar exterior "conical" metric and vector potentials.
